A computer server room with green lights and a green line
Schlüsselwörter
technology,
computing,
server,
networking,
information,
digital,
storage,
business,
system,
rack,
database,
datum,
industry,
connection,
cyberspace,
equipment,
hardware,
science,
service,
center,
communication,
security,
cloud,
telecom,
web,
mainframe,
futuristic,
infrastructure,
room,
future,
cyberspace,
concept,
big,
support,
abstract